hai sobat, dsini saya akan menjelaskan tentang KOMUNIKASI SERIAL ARDUINO (menyalakan dan mematikan led). jadi begini...
langsung aja yaa daripada nanti nggak sabar nunggu nya. Let's begin
disini saya akan membuat komunikasi serial arduino yaitu dengan program:
led1,led2,led3 hidup jika di ketik `n`
led1,led2,led3 mati jika di ketik `m`
1.buka arduino
2.isikan program kedalam arduino
int led1 = 6;
int led2= 7;
int led3 = 8;
int out;
void setup()
{
Serial.begin(9600);
pinMode(led1, OUTPUT);
pinMode(led2, OUTPUT);
pinMode(led3, OUTPUT);
}
void loop()
{
if (Serial.available()>0)
{
int baca = Serial.read();
if (baca =='n')
{
out=1;
}
if (baca =='m')
{
out=0;
}
if(out==1)
{
digitalWrite(led,HIGH);
Serial.println("LED NYALA");
digitalWrite(led1,HIGH);
Serial.println("LED NYALA");
digitalWrite(led2, HIGH);
Serial.println("LED NYALA");
}
else if(out==0)
{
digitalWrite(led1,LOW);
Serial.println("LED MATI");
digitalWrite(led2,LOW);
Serial.println("LED MATI");
digitalWrite(led3,LOW);
Serial.println("LED MATI");
}
}
}
- untuk menerima data cek apakah ada data di Rx Buffer dgn fungsi serial.avalable()
jika data tersedia return value = true jika data kosong return value = false.
if( serial.available() > 0)
-jika mengetik `N` maka ardu akan logika 1 sehingga led1,2,3 akan menyala
3. memasang perangkat untuk menyalakan led
a)bahan:
kabel (4 buah)
led (3 buah)
protoboard
arduino
downloader
b) cara memasang
1.hubungkan kabel dari arduino pin no. 6 ke kaki positif (+) led1 kemudian keluar menuju ground arduino
2. hubungkan kabel dari arduino pin no. 7 ke kaki positif (+) led2 kemudian keluar menuju ground arduino
3.hubungkan kabel dari arduino pin no. 8 ke kaki positif (+) led3 kemudian keluar menuju ground arduino
4.hubungkan arduino ke PC menggunakan kabel downloader
inilah gambar rangkaiannya
4.menjalankan sekaligus mengecek hasil dari program apakah berhasil atau tidak
a)klik tools > serial monitor
b) akan muncul kootak seperti dibawah ini
c) isikan huruf `n` pada kotak send > enter
maka instruksi akan tertulis LED NYALA pada setiap led
itu menandakan hasil yang kita buat benar
d)isikan huruf `m` untuk mematikan led.
maka instruksi akan tertulis LED MATI
inilah HASILNYAAAAAAAAAAAA
klik link dibawah ini:
https://plus.google.com/u/0/photos/photo/115221793882136647029/6334915101387614322?icm=false
TERIMA KASIH kawan, itu tadi KOMUNIKASI SERIAL ARDUINO semoga bermanfaat bagi kawan kawan sekalian. See you :)
About Unknown
Hi, My Name is Hafeez. I am a webdesigner, blogspot developer and UI designer. I am a certified Themeforest top contributor and popular at JavaScript engineers. We have a team of professinal programmers, developers work together and make unique blogger templates.
0 komentar:
Posting Komentar